Are you interested in improving your teamwork and creative thinking skills? EMP is hosting Health IT, a hackathon about solving health-related issues. Our hackathon takes place over the span of 4 days, from the afternoon of Friday, January 15 to the morning of Monday, January 18th. Participants will be able to cooperate with their teammates to pick a solvable issue related to the topic and create their own innovative, tech-related product to solve the issue!
During the hackathon, teams will research, design, and create their product. There will also be student-driven workshops, giving the participants a chance to learn about technical skills and soft skills to aid their product.

Judging Criteria
-
Innovation
Participants’ awareness of other attempts to solve the same problem they are, and how the team positions their hackathon entry. Does it pull something off that hasn’t been pulled off before? Does it do something new and unique? -
Execution
How well did the team work together? How were specific situations/differences in ideas handled? How were conflicts situated? How well is the code organized? -
Practicality
Can the project be realistically completed in real life? Has the team planned too much or too little? -
Presentation
How confident is the team in their project? Do they speak clearly and confidently? Is there coordination between the team members?
